Throughout the 1930s and 1940s, Saunders’ popularity skyrocketed with the publication of his imaginative and often lurid pulp magazine covers. His style adapted well to all genres of pulp magazines—Romance, Fantasy, Horror, Sex, Detective, and Western. His work adorned hundreds of covers of popular pulp magazines like All Detective, Saucy Stories, Dynamic Adventures, Black Book Detective, Saucy Movie Tales, Eerie Mysteries, Dime Detective, Black Mask, and many more. ~ Norman Saunders – Illustration History
